Skydio is the leading US drone company and the world leader in autonomous flight, the key technology for the future of drones and aerial mobility. The Skydio team combines deep expertise in artificial intelligence, best-in-class hardware and software product development, operational excellence, and customer obsession to empower a broader, more diverse audience of drone users, from utility inspectors to first responders , soldiers in battlefield scenarios , and beyond .

About the Role

As a Hardware Product Management Intern, you will work closely with our customers and our hardware and embedded software engineering teams to help define and shape Skydio’s current and next-gen drone platforms, controllers, cameras, and accessories ecosystem. This is an incredible opportunity to learn Hardware + Software Product Management, drive key decisions, ship products to customers, and ultimately make an impact on the tools that our customers use in service of public safety, national security, and delivering safe and reliable power.

Location

This position is based onsite 5 days/week at our HQ in San Mateo, CA.

Examples of how you'll make an impact:

Drive definition on portions of our existing and next-generation hardware products, including drones, controllers, cameras, and accessories, translating to impact on actual products shipped.

Engage with customers, prospects, and internal stakeholders to understand core business problems to inform execution on projects.

Draw upon direct customer experiences and ride-alongs as well as usage analytics to inform execution on projects.

Develop, own, and publish product requirement documents for portions of Skydio’s vehicle hardware, controllers, cameras/sensors and embedded software.

Partner with designers and engineering leaders spanning hardware, firmware, computer vision, AI, and machine learning to execute on self-contained projects that are expected to ship during the internship or shortly after.

Capture, document, and distill feedback from customers and prospects to steer product development.

Collaborate closely with sales and customer success to build and maintain close customer relationships and ensure success.

Partner with product marketing to develop launch plans, product positioning and messaging to bring our products to market.

Collaborate closely with our Go To Market Strategy team to forecast demand and price products.
